Joseph Johann Littrow, lithograph from a bust by A. Dietrich




Littrow, Joseph Johann, b. Horovský Týn, Czech Republic (then Bischofteinitz), March 13, 1781, d. Vienna, Nov. 30, 1840, astronomer, father of Karl Ludwig von Littrow. 1807 Professor in Kraków, 1809 at the University of Kasan (Russia), 1819-1840 Director of the Vienna Observatory, 1834-1837 professor for Higher Mathematics. A lunar crater was named after him.


Publications: Theoret. und pract. Astronomie, 3 parts, 1821 to 1827; Die Wunder des Himmels, 4 vols, 1834-1836; Atlas des gestirnten Himmels, 1839.
